Specialized Areas of Practice
The firm handles a specific set of legal matters crucial to federal careers:
- MSPB Appeals: defending employees against adverse actions such as removals, suspensions, and demotions before the Merit Systems Protection Board.
- EEOC Complaints: Representing victims of discrimination based on race, age, gender, disability, or religion in federal workplaces.
- Security Clearance Defense: Assisting employees whose livelihoods depend on maintaining a clearance, guiding them through appeals and hearings when their status is threatened.
- Disability Retirement: helping federal workers secure OPM disability retirement benefits when medical conditions prevent them from performing their duties.
- Union Representation: Advising and representing labor unions and their members in arbitrations and contract disputes.
